EPISODE 46
A-Block (1:46) SPECIAL COMMENT: Trump just convicted himself of Obstruction of Justice. (2:50) The big debate within DOJ about charging him is about "consciousness of guilt." Could he have NOT known he had illegal possession of documents (including one detailing the nuclear capabilities of another nation)? If as The Washington Post reports, he actually packed the boxes himself, he knew - and the debate is over. (3:45) And to make it worse, he tried to suborn perjury, to get his attorney to sign a document in February saying he had returned all the documents (4:38) Which could lead to a conspiracy, since he DID get another attorney to sign the same kind of document in June (5:36) An entirely separate second path of Obstruction and Conspiracy was opened by his conversation with Maggie Haberman about the Kim Jung-Un letter (7:12) All of which explains the timing of his suit against CNN (8:45) And his threat to sue the 1/6 Commission, which may register in only one place: (9:00) CNN, where Chris Licht and John Malone have spent six months brown-nosing Conservative politicians in hopes that the leopards wouldn't eat THEIR faces.
B-Block (13:17) EVERY DOG HAS ITS DAY: Whisper (14:20) POSTSCRIPTS TO THE NEWS: It's one thing to be anti-abortion and to have a news organization prove you paid for a girlfriend's abortion, but it's quite another, Herschel Walker, to then be repudiated in public by your own son. Plus the Oaf Keepers' trial starts (18:06) IN SPORTS: Albert Pujols yes, Aaron Judge no; Monday Night Football fan flattened; National Women's Soccer League devastated by new report of coach corruption (20:50) THE WORST PERSONS IN THE WORLD: Scott Jensen and Kim Kardashian compete with a Twitter Karen who can't tell the Pennsylvania Senate from a minor league baseball team.
C-Block (25:19) THINGS I PROMISED NOT TO TELL: The day I met actor Walter Matthau, his improbable hobby of vocal impersonations, and the kindness he extended me that was so extraordinary that though it was the only time I met him, when he died years later, I burst into tears.
